Small Timepiece AlarmAustrian / German border_________________________________ c. 1710-1725 A small timepiece alarm with cowtail pendulum and miniature verge fusee spring-driven movement with ornate turned pillars, thought to originate from the Austrian / German border region. The brass case containing small, plated, chain fusee-powered going train with crown wheel verge escapement. Spring-driven alarm striking on an underslung bell. Applied pewter chapter ring engraved with Roman numerals and Arabic 5 minutes. Brass engraved alarm disc and steel hands. Complete with brass key. The clock standing only 5" high and 2 3/4" wide by 2 1/2" deep (4" wide at base), 3" diameter chapter ring of 3/4" width. Price: SOLD
